Purchasing Receiver information

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a purchasing receiver?

To thrive as a Purchasing Receiver, you need strong attention to detail, organizational skills, and familiarity with inventory management processes, often supported by a high school diploma or equivalent. Experience with inventory tracking systems, barcode scanners, and enterprise resource planning (ERP) software is typically required. Effective communication, reliability, and problem-solving abilities are key soft skills that help ensure accurate and timely receipt of goods. These skills are crucial for maintaining inventory accuracy, preventing loss, and supporting smooth supply chain operations.

What are some common challenges faced by purchasing receivers, and how can they be effectively managed?

Purchasing Receivers often encounter challenges such as managing high volumes of incoming shipments, verifying orders against purchase documents, and coordinating with multiple departments to resolve discrepancies. Staying organized and maintaining clear communication with suppliers and internal teams are key to overcoming these issues. Utilizing inventory management systems and adhering to strict documentation processes can also help streamline workflow and reduce errors, ensuring that inventory is accurately recorded and available for business operations.

Is purchasing a stressful job?

Purchasing as a job can be stressful due to tight deadlines, inventory management responsibilities, and the need for accuracy in ordering and supplier negotiations. It often requires strong organizational skills and attention to detail to prevent supply shortages or excess inventory.

What is a purchasing receiver?

A purchasing receiver is a worker responsible for accepting and inspecting incoming shipments, verifying order accuracy, and recording received goods in inventory systems. They often coordinate with purchasing and warehouse staff to ensure proper stock levels and may use tools like barcode scanners or inventory management software.

Job Summary:
  • Purchase, receive, secure, stock, store, and inventory all house supplies. See to trash and recycling organization and pick up.

Essential Functions:
  • Purchase, receive, secure, and inventory goods as directed
  • Check in deliveries against PO and invoice
  • Secure all liquor, wine, and consumables
  • Follow approval process for goods ordered as necessary
  • Rotated to ensure freshness of product
  • Properly secure all product received
  • Input invoices and liquor transfers as required
  • Inventory liquor and/or other controls as applicable
  • Maintain and organize all storerooms throughout venue
  • Understand and uphold all standards relating to product freshness, storage, and rotation of perishable goods
  • Fulfillment of band riders as directed
  • Will include procuring goods from local retail stores
  • Manage service pickup/delivery of linen and recyclables
  • Must be able to use a scale to weight product
  • Check all incoming items for standard or excellent quality
  • Credits are logged and documented and on the Tracking List
  • Seafood items are to be labeled in drain pans and covered in ice
  • Contact service agencies as required
  • Adhere to company product specifications
  • Follow purchase order system
  • Storage, Trash, and Recycling Areas
  • Maintain clean and organized back dock/receiving areas
  • Employ and oversee proper lifting techniques and safety procedures as they relate to receiving and storing product

Job Qualifications:
Minimum Requirements:
  • 1-3 years previous experience purchasing/receiving experience
  • Must be able to lift 50 lbs waist high and with the aid of hand truck
  • High School diploma

Preferred:
  • College Degree

Physical Demands/Working Environment:
  • Lifting of up to 50lbs
  • Frequent requirements to bend, stoop, lift and move heavy objects
